Sr Accessibility Specialist

BAE Systems

Springfield, Virginia,US

Join BAE Systems' Intelligence and Security Sector and be part of an agile team that enables our employees to support our customers and their missions. As a Sr. Accessibility Specialist, you will work closely with both on-site and remote users to provide front line user-facing support to personnel needing accessibility tool assistance.

Front line user support for Accessibility Tools and Projects (such as Unclassified Webcams)
Provide client support for all client service report requests to include maintenance and troubleshooting
Development of user support guidelines and documentation
Perform initial remediation and/or coordination for IT Accessibility issues.
Provide accessibility support to NGA's Internal Helpdesk
Be familiar with NGA's IT Architecture, Policies, Procedures, and processes and ensure IT Accessibility is integrated into the procurement, development maintenance and use of ICT
Collaborate with UDS personnel to ensure the establishment of a framework for IT Accessibility.
Create and maintain documentation for all troubleshooting procedures for all accessibility tools and software to aid in remediation
Open service request tickets using Service + and ensure that client support tickets concerning IT Accessibility and/or reasonable accommodations are resolved
Assist Reasonable Accommodations in navigating CIO-T service processes
Work with CIO-T personnel to ensure more efficient processes and resolution of reasonable accommodation and/or IT Accessibility requests
Provide guidance on IT Accessibility law, policy, and best practices as necessary.


The Sr Accessibility Specialist is instrumental in providing comprehensive assistance to personnel with disabilities and expertise in IT tools such as Majic and ZoomText.

Note: Must be able to obtain and maintain an active TS/SCI with CI Polygraph clearance.

Required Education, Experience, & Skills
Requirements:

Bachelor's Degree and 5+ years of relevant experience or an equivalent combination of education and years of experience.
Must have Security+ certification or DoD 8570 Level II equivalent within 90 days of hire
UNIX, Windows, and/or Storage administration

Physical Requirements:

Must be able to lift/move/carry equipment as necessary (max 40 pounds)

Clearance Requirement:

TS/SCI Clearance required and eligibility to obtain CI Poly



Preferred Education, Experience, & Skills
Desired Skills:

Experience with Remedy, Service + and other ticket tracking systems
Some experience with machine learning and captioning software
Some experience with knowledge or video relay systems
Experience with Accessibility tools including but not limited to JAWS, ZoomText, and Majic
DODI 8570 certification
Experience documenting and remediating IT issues and processes
Broad experience with NGA's IT Architecture (in particular user facing services architecture, processes, and organizational structure)
General knowledge of Accessibility tools and software
Strong Passion for Diversity, Equity, Inclusion, and Accessibility
